PLEASE ANSWER!!!!! <br><br> What is the definition of the Segment Addition?
aleksandrvk [35]
In geometry, the Segment Addition Postulate states that given 2 points A and C, a third point B lies on the line segment AC if and only if the distances between the points satisfy the equation AB+BC= AC

Write an equation for each context. Draw a model first if necessary, and make sure you define your variable and what it represen
natta225 [31]

Answer:

a. 6x+1240=12484

b.

x_1+x_2+x_3+x_4=65\\x_2=2x_1\\x_3=x_1+2\\x_4=0.25x_2

c. 5x+20=415

Step-by-step explanation:

a. In the account are 6 deposits of the paid that Tom gets each month and the initial $1240. Let x be the paid Tom gets each month, then:

6x+1240=12484

Solving for x:

6x=12484-1240\\6x=11244\\x=\frac{11244}{6} \\x=1874\\

b)Let x_1 be pounds contained in the first box, x_2 the pound in the second box, x_3 the pounds in the third box and x_4 the pound in the fourth box, then:

x_1+x_2+x_3+x_4=65\\x_2=2x_1\\x_3=x_1+2\\x_4=0.25x_2

Substitute the value of x_2 in the last equation:

x_4=0.25(2x_1)\\x_4=0.5x_1

Substitute all the equation in the first and solve for x_1:

x_1+(2x_1)+(x_1+2)+(0.5x_1)=65\\4.5x_1=65-2\\x_1=63/4.5=14

Solving for x2,x3, and x4:

x_2=2x_1=2*14=28\\x_3=x_1+2=14+2=16\\x_4=0.25x_2=0.25*28=7

c) Simon is ordering 5 cans and 5 racquets, the total from the cans is 5(4)=$20. Let x be the cost of each racquet,

5x+20=415

Solving for x:

5x=415-20\\x=395/5=79
